What if I can’t pay the full amount of personal income tax due?

We will work with you to resolve your personal income tax debt.

If you cannot pay your entire personal income tax bill, you should pay as much of it as you can when you file your return. Doing so reduces the amount of interest and penalties you will be charged over the life of your payment plan.

Once your tax return has been processed, we will send you a bill for the balance you owe, including interest and penalties. If you cannot pay the entire amount at the time of the billing, pay as much as you can and submit your request for a payment plan.

Six-Month Payment Plan

  • You can obtain a six-month payment plan, if you:
  • Can pay the debt within six months;
  • Do not have other outstanding balances or unfiled returns for personal income tax;
  • Have not defaulted on previous payment plans for personal income taxes.

To obtain a six-month payment plan, you can create an account and request a payment plan at MyTaxes.

One-time payments and recurring payments on payment plans may be submitted electronically at MyTaxes.

No tax lien will be filed on a payment plan of six months or less, unless there is a default on the plan.

What if I can’t pay the full amount of personal income tax due in just six months?

Payment Plans for Periods Longer than Six-Months

Please be aware that any payment plan extending beyond six months will require that a tax lien be filed in order to protect the interests of the State of West Virginia. When you pay your balance, the lien will be withdrawn.

If you wish to avoid a lien, you may also sign up for a 12-month payment plan with recurring payments through MyTaxes.

To request a payment plan longer than six months, you can create an account and request a payment plan at MyTaxes.

One-time payments and recurring payments on payment plans may be submitted electronically at MyTaxes.

Additional Information

During the period of the payment plan, you will continue to receive billing notices for the total amount of personal income tax due. These bills are automatically generated. Please continue to remit at least your monthly payment amount due using either your payment plan voucher or the billing voucher.

For electronic payment options, log in to your MyTaxes account and select the "Make a Payment" link for the account. MyTaxes allows you to view your account balance and submit payment independent of a return provided that your login has "Pay" or "File and Pay" access for the account.

To ensure that your payment is directed to your payment plan, select "Payment Plan Payment" as the payment type in the drop-down. For future payments, you can use the "Manage Recurring Payments" link on the account to make future installment payments automatically.

If you do not make the payments required under a payment plan, the Tax Division will take immediate collection action including filing a tax lien, wage garnishment and bank account levies. Interest and penalties will continue to accrue on the amount due until it is paid in full.
